Output e306198d32b3ebce717525e1b8b5e31dfd64174ff8c11b2aa9cb6519da8dee6b:7

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34cc7dc054546f35c739f6e8703383c5540ac459 OP_EQUAL
address
36WC2pP2VtsWxyvf72LS5ZLwjEhvx4rbRK
transaction
e306198d32b3ebce717525e1b8b5e31dfd64174ff8c11b2aa9cb6519da8dee6b
spent
true